Transaction 78378b7128506f59464d28acaa62a7aa18b3e50f42a92a29d5188d3fa82cc650

1 Input
2 Outputs
  • 78378b7128506f59464d28acaa62a7aa18b3e50f42a92a29d5188d3fa82cc650:0
  • value  1124607
    address  38x7eM32nRJPLHt8imxKRphHVSJ5K3B13X
  • 78378b7128506f59464d28acaa62a7aa18b3e50f42a92a29d5188d3fa82cc650:1
  • value  711378862
    address  16pNrYTpwAZ7v9UJNjTAr5wiY24qnj5smy